*NEW DELHI- *Transactions in India’s prostitution industry are now beingcarried out through smartphones and apps, a new study has claimed.
The study, conducted by the Kerala State Aids Control Society (KSACS) inassociation with a number of NGOs, has found that those engaged in theprofession solicit business through WhatsApp and use the messaging app tocoordinate their meeting places.
Speaking to news agency IANS, KSACS Project Director R Ramesh said, “Weconstantly engage in working among these people and give them regularmedical check up for the prevention of sexually transmitted diseases.”
According to group, a majority of the women in the industry come from poorfamilies and make up the primary category. But there are others who are apart of this profession because of other reasons and make up for the secondand third categories.
“The second category comprises of those who are part-time professionals andwho engage in prostitution when they need money. The third categoryincludes individuals who want to lead a luxurious lifestyle and the adventof technology is a huge advantage for all,” Mr Ramesh said.
